Transaction 21340f53fffc5869236a98c34aa2f136f511fed75a8569ca812ac5e5d7508bec
1 Input
1 Output
-
21340f53fffc5869236a98c34aa2f136f511fed75a8569ca812ac5e5d7508bec:0
- value
- 8572743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00cccc6c40225783b67aab2a6eaec2f954152d1c OP_EQUAL
- address
- 31mFGCFkVUgkBFuKScxPQYFWTyXgQbqZKn